The Work with Users function maintains the eWEB_USER_AUTH configuration
table of the Messenger_CFG database. The eWEB_USER_AUTH configuration
table defines access to eWEB and Web Administrator modules. Do not delete
the *ALL or admin definitions. When you delete these definitions, you are no
longer able to authenticate for future maintenance through eWEB or Web
Administrator.
On the Work with Users main page, an overview of existing users is shown.
3. Click the [home],[pgup], and [pgdn] links to navigate through the list of
definitions.
4. Click the[insert] link to add a new definition.
5. Click the green arrow to change an existing definition.
Note:
A User is considered a unique key, so for example if you define admin once, you
cannot add a second admin definition.
In the entry screen, the Administrator enters the input capable fields.
• Identifier refers to the user field that is assigned to the user
• Password refers to the password field that is assigned to the user
The Administrator needs to provide both the Identifier and Password to the end-user, as these
fields are needed to authenticate on Web Administrator.

The security level is in Web Administrator catalogued into 5 different levels, User (basic), User
(advanced), User (expert), Supervisor, and Administrator.
Figure 177: Web Administrator security level
The language can be selected from the list, as shown in Figure 178: Available languages on
page 182. The languages available depends on languages installed on the system.
The following figure shows that the languages available are English, French, German, and
Spanish.
